Frequently asked questions about hotels in Madeira

  • What are the best landmarks to visit in Madeira?

    Madeira boasts many stunning landmarks. For breathtaking views, head to Pico do Arieiro and Pico Ruivo, the island's highest peaks. A visit to Monte, with its iconic toboggan rides and lush gardens, is a must. The botanical gardens in Funchal showcase Madeira's diverse flora, while the Fortaleza de São Tiago offers a glimpse into the island's history. Don't miss the charming town of Câmara de Lobos, known for its picturesque fishing harbour.

  • What is the best itinerary to experience Madeira?

    A week-long itinerary could include exploring Funchal's city centre, a cable car ride up to Monte, a levada walk (consider the 25 Fontes/Risco waterfall trail), a visit to Ponta de São Lourenço for dramatic coastal scenery, and exploring the Laurissilva Forest, a UNESCO World Heritage site. Consider a boat trip to see whales and dolphins. This allows for a balance of city and nature experiences.

  • What is the best time to visit Madeira?

    The best time to visit Madeira is generally spring (April-May) or autumn (September-October). The weather is pleasant, with fewer crowds than the peak summer months (June-August). Winter (November-March) can be mild but expect some rain, although it's still a beautiful time to visit for a different experience.

  • What popular festivals can you find in Madeira?

    Madeira hosts several festivals throughout the year. The Festa da Flor (Flower Festival) in spring is a highlight, featuring flower displays and a colourful parade. The Atlantic Festival in the summer offers music concerts and firework displays. The Festa do Colmo (Harvest Festival) celebrates the grape harvest, usually in late summer or early autumn.

  • What traditional local food should you try in Madeira?

    Madeira's cuisine is delicious! Try the espetada (beef skewers), bolo do caco (garlic bread), poncha (a traditional alcoholic punch), and the various seafood dishes. Many restaurants offer local specialities, and exploring smaller, family-run restaurants often reveals hidden culinary gems.

  • What should visitors know about the weather and natural risks in Madeira?

    Madeira has a subtropical climate, generally mild year-round. However, be prepared for rain, especially in the winter months. Levadas (irrigation channels) can be slippery, so wear appropriate footwear. Strong winds can occur, particularly in higher altitudes. Check weather forecasts before embarking on hikes and outdoor activities.
  • Are there any special items you’ll need when travelling to Madeira?

    Comfortable walking shoes are essential for exploring the island's many levada walks and hiking trails. Pack layers of clothing, as temperatures can vary depending on altitude and time of day. Sunscreen, a hat, and sunglasses are important, even on cloudy days. A raincoat or waterproof jacket is also recommended.
